RAHUL DRAVID NOT HAPPY WITH THE BCCI

After India won the U19 World Cup, huge cash prizes for the players and the support staff were announced. All the players in the squad will receive INR 30 lakh each while all those in the support staff will receive INR 20 lakh each. But Rahul Dravid has been kept at a higher pedestal and for him, the reward announced by the BCCI is INR 50 lakhs.

Rahul Dravid is not happy that players would be getting less than what he walks away with. Here is what Rahul Dravid said

 “It’s a bit embarrassing at times because I tend to get a lot of attention and focus, but it is really about the support staff and the quality of people that we’ve had. I don’t want to mention names but everyone in the support staff has put in a great effort. We do the best for the kids,”
